Pros & cons

Mercedes-Benz GLA 250 4MATIC

  • Efficient for its class with a strong consumption ranking
  • AWD confidence for winter and road trips
  • Brisk 0-100 km/h in 6.9 s for easy passing and merging
  • Five seats and a 435 L trunk fit family-compact duties

Volkswagen Tiguan eHybrid

  • 50 km electric range cuts fuel use on short commutes and errands.
  • Very low official combined consumption (1.5) makes it efficient for its class if you can charge at home or work.
  • Five seats and a 520-liter trunk handle family gear and weekly shops.
  • 245 hp, 400 Nm and 0–100 km/h in 8 s provide confident overtakes without chasing performance.
